度小满面试题golang

admin 2026-02-05 22:07:42 编程 来源:ZONE.CI 全球网 0 阅读模式

在当今互联网领域,Golang作为一种优秀的编程语言,其被广泛应用于各种规模的项目开发中。作为一名专业的Golang开发者,我深知Golang的强大魅力以及其在实际开发中的优势。接下来,我将围绕度小满面试题展开讨论,探究Golang的卓越之处。

高效的并发处理

作为一个现代的开发者,我们需要面对日益增长的并发需求。Golang以其原生支持的协程(goroutine)机制和轻量级线程模型,成为并发处理的瑞士军刀。通过使用go关键字创建并启动协程,我们可以高效地处理大量任务,而不需要像传统的线程那样昂贵的上下文切换开销。在Golang中,协程之间的通信则通过通道(channel)进行,极大地简化了复杂的并发编程。这使得Golang成为处理高并发场景下的首选语言。

出色的性能表现

Golang以其编译型的特性,在性能方面有着显著的优势。与解释型的脚本语言相比,Golang的编译器在程序运行之前将代码转换为机器码,减少了解释和执行的开销。此外,Golang还具备内置的垃圾回收机制,可自动管理内存空间,避免了手动内存管理的繁琐操作。通过更高效的代码执行和内存管理,Golang能够以更快的速度响应请求,并具备更出色的吞吐能力,满足了现代开发中对性能的追求。

丰富的生态系统

虽然Golang是相对较新的编程语言,但其生态系统却非常活跃且健康。Golang拥有丰富的标准库,提供了许多必备的工具和功能模块,如网络、加密、文件操作等。除此之外,Golang还有众多优秀的第三方库和框架,满足了各种开发需求,如Web开发、数据库驱动、API开发等。这些库和框架在实际开发中积累了丰富的经验和最佳实践,使得我们能够快速构建高质量的应用,并且与其他主流技术无缝集成。

总之,作为一名专业的Golang开发者,我深信Golang的卓越之处将继续推动其在互联网领域的发展。通过高效的并发处理、出色的性能表现和丰富的生态系统,Golang成为了开发者心目中的首选语言。我相信,在未来的发展中,Golang将继续拓展其应用领域,为我们带来更多的惊喜。

度小满面试题golang 编程

度小满面试题golang

在当今互联网领域,Golang作为一种优秀的编程语言,其被广泛应用于各种规模的项目开发中。作为一名专业的Golang开发者,我深知Golang的强大魅力以及其在
golang队列读取删除数据库数据 编程

golang队列读取删除数据库数据

在golang开发中,队列是一种非常常见的数据结构。它类似于现实生活中的排队等候,具有先进先出(FIFO)的特性。在一些业务场景中,我们常常需要从数据库中读取
golang取整 编程

golang取整

在golang中,对于浮点数的取整操作有两种常用的方法:向下取整和四舍五入。本文将介绍这两种方法的实现和应用场景。向下取整 在golang中,向下取整可以使用内
golang读取删除数据表的队列 编程

golang读取删除数据表的队列

在golang中,我们经常需要与数据库进行交互,读取、删除数据表是其中比较常见的操作之一。本文将介绍如何使用golang读取删除数据表的队列。 使用golang
评论:0   参与:  0